School Transport: Statements (23 Sep 2025)

Colm Burke: I thank the Minister of State and the Department for the work they are doing in this area. The numbers availing of school transport have increased to 172,000 this year from 149,000 in 2022-2023. The number for people with special educational needs has gone from 18,000 to 21,500. An tOrd Gnó - Order of Business (23 Sep 2025)

Colm Burke: I want to raise with the Minister my concern that there is no structure in place between local authorities and Uisce Éireann. If an engineer in a local authority wants to make a representation about a connection, he or she is treated in the same way as a member of the public.
